Kinaxis and Tosoh Corporation Formulate an AI-Powered Supply Chain Transformation
The Breakdown
Tosoh Corporation, a major specialty chemicals manufacturer and one of Asia’s largest chlor-alkali suppliers, has taken decisive action to address escalating supply chain complexity and volatility by adopting Kinaxis’ Maestro™ platform. This move is a direct response to increasing market disruptions, regulatory demands, and the operational risk associated with manual, fragmented planning approaches. Tosoh’s shift toward end-to-end digital orchestration seeks to equip the organization with the agility, visibility, and collaborative speed required for sustained growth in demanding global markets.
Analyst View
The pressures on specialty chemical producers are intensifying—driven by unpredictable demand cycles in downstream industries (such as semiconductors and solar), ever-evolving regulatory requirements, and supply disruptions that can rapidly cascade through global, interdependent value chains. Traditional planning systems and siloed data have proven inadequate, often leading to excess inventory, missed opportunities, and costly delays.
Tosoh’s strategic leap to an intelligent, AI-driven platform aligns with a broader industry realization: achieving growth and resilience now requires not just efficiency, but also the ability to anticipate and respond to market signals before they impact performance. The unified Maestro™ deployment will break down information barriers between business functions—enabling data-driven decision making, proactive mitigation of risks, and dynamic optimization of both inventory and customer commitments.
